by Van Holmgren (Illustrator), Teresa Holmgren (Author)
Inspired by real events, Country Boy, City Girl is the extraordinary story of two teenagers and their ferocious struggle through extreme circumstances in the historically trying time known as the Great Depression. Harley and Mable both have a goal to attend college but are challenged with difficulties and disasters. Family and friends, and in one instance, the encouragement of the most famous athlete of the 20th century, propel them to pursue a college degree and the brighter future it promises.Harley, who lives on a farm, and Mable, who lives in town, must prevail through personal and family tragedies. Adversity truly builds strength and determination.They hope for something better and are willing to do whatever it takes to achieve it. This compelling and inspirational book is a testament to the determination and ingenuity of two members of what is now known as "The Greatest Generation."
Author Biography
Teresa Holmgren refers to herself as "the happiest woman on the planet." She is a long-suffering left-handed retired teacher, has a tall blonde husband, and raised five fiercely creative children, two of whom are amateur pyromaniacs. She has arachibutyrophobia, which has nothing to do with spiders.
